About The Role We are looking for an experienced marketing professional to join our Aortic team within Gore Medical. In this role you will work in collaboration with a global marketing team, sales, marketing communications, legal, regulatory, and medical affairs to deliver on business objectives by: Driving and executing branding/marketing strategies for the Americas Region including managing the product/brand P&L (e.g. budgeting, expenditures, profitability, ROI etc.)Developing product commercialization strategies (e.g. pricing, licensing, distribution etc.)Adapting global brand materials to the needs of the regional marketAnalyzing potential markets, competitor positioning, and customer buying patterns to project demand/profitability for potential products, key product features/requirements, and favorable timing for product launchPartnering with product development and marketing teams to ensure that customer needs for each targeted segment are incorporated into product design, branding, and marketing approachesIdentify and execute on market development opportunitesServing as a regional expert in the product portfolio while engaging with customers in the field This is a remote position, and you can work from home in most locations within the United States. Responsibilities In this role you will be responsible for: Conducting research to define targeted customer segments, journey mapping and determine the key values that drive buying behavior.Developing product/brand positioning, associated marketing themes, and media channels that align with target customer demographics.Developing and implementing marketing strategies/plans and overseeing development and distribution of marketing materials Identifying market opportunities, translating opportunities into product design, and driving branding/marketing strategies that result in a successful product/brand launchManaging the product/brand P&L (e.g. budgeting, expenditures, profitability, ROI etc)Partnering with product development and Global marketing teams to ensure that regional customer needs/values are incorporated into product design, branding, and marketing approachesPartnering with Health Economics on market access and insightManaging products from launch commercialization to device discontinuationPresenting business performance and strategic recommendations to leadershipLead interaction with Market Access and Sales to support commercialization activitiesCommunicating clinical, operational, and economic value through evidence-based messagingDemonstrating expertise in product and procedure to support sales, training and education Required Qualifications Bachelor’s degreeMinimum of 4 years of experience in the medical device, pharmaceutical, or life sciences industry focused on direct to healthcare professional marketing, product management, and/or other technical related experienceDemonstrated success with owning a product life cycle including forecasting, pricing, launch planning, product and marketing plans, and meeting revenue targetsProven experience in creating new and adapting product marketing materials that align with the regional strategy and target customer needsProven experience in utilizing data and other insights to drive decisions associated with product life cycle and marketing plansMust have excellent communication and presentation skills for internal and external communications with proficiencies in Microsoft Power Point, Microsoft Excel, TEAMsAbility to work and interact effectively across all functions in the business unit: business leadership, sales, regulatory, legal, marketing communications, and health economicsDemonstrated ability to read, interpret and communicate scientific or clinical publications and dataAbility to travel overnight both locally and internationally up to 30% Desired Qualifications MBAKnowledge of Vascular (Aortic) therapiesExperience with a Medical Device Quality System environment Specialization match Note: Incumbents in positions focused on managing incremental improvements to/expansion of an existing product or brand and short to mid-term (1 to 3 year) sales and P&L targets should be matched to this specialization.
